The postcode LN9 6XB is located in East Lindsey, in the county of Lincolnshire. It was introduced in December 1997 and terminated in October 2011.LN9 6XB is a large user postcode, usually allocated to a single address receiving at least 500 mail items per day.
LN9 6XB is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LN9 6XB as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Families in terraces and flats.
